Output 19d0f26ef85c26a0efbf876a4885630d15b75a2c814f87918202932f0ce3b263:2

value
105687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b2e0af0cc194ca9a3f45df70e028c877dd1d595 OP_EQUAL
address
3FqXpPALq7hHr1dkQrdaciExEsWccjyF1q
transaction
19d0f26ef85c26a0efbf876a4885630d15b75a2c814f87918202932f0ce3b263
confirmations
507945
spent
true